Should You Tell People Your Goals?
Should You Tell People Your Goals? The topic of talking about your goals became fashionable in recent years following an excellent TED Talk by Derek Sivers. Sivers’ message was that you shouldn’t tell people your goals because you subconsciously will feel that you’ve already achieved something by communicating, then lose motivation, and ultimately increase the […]
